My guest on today's show is Heather McKissick, President and CEO at CUES. Heather shares her career journey comprised of mission-driven organizations which led her to where she is today. CUES is the leading talent development solutions provider to the credit union industry. Heather believes credit unions have the ultimate ability to make a tangible and intangible difference in people’s lives.
During our conversation, Heather and I talk about how credit unions can remain viable and relevant while staying member-centric. She shares the lasting impact mentors have had on her career, and the value of feedback through mentoring. Heather expresses the importance of creating a collaborative and facilitative environment for leaders to serve and guide their teams successfully. Listen as we discuss ways to remain viable in today’s economy while continuing to drive our movement forward.
As we wrap up the show, listen in as Heather talks about her insightful experience in Botswana, how she balances her personal and professional life, and her grandmother’s successful legacy. Enjoy my conversation with Heather McKissick!
